    Well if your confused what about the players then Cherry ?

    Think for a few it's suddenly dawned on them that being an 'all rounder'
    (square peg into round holes positions) ain't gonna fit JM's regime vision.

    Presently, teams randomly around us use set play patterns;
    Some have a line of colossus defenders in the back four - Brighton.
    Some work hard on set -pieces - Wolves under Lopetegui.
    Some overload down the wings on breaks - Palace.
    Some just break at pace - Brentford.

    Problem is WE have slow wing-backs for starters, no balance upfront right now & loose central defending, Defo frightening - get some stalwart square pegs in square holes in Jan & mould the best of what we've got into that framework & all should be good/better sooner rather than later.

    JM likes the team to defend in packs often drawing the full backs into gaps our central defenders don't cover - this has to stop & signs were encouraging against Newcastle.

    JM systems utilise the full backs to provide the attacking width when we've got the ball but when there's a quick turnaround of possession, jeez frightening, so that needs fixing pronto - hopefully in Jan.
